Querying substates
The main measurement state and the substates can be queried using
FETCh:<FWA>:<context>:STATe:ALL? where <FWA> denotes the firmware appli-
cation and <context> is to be replaced by the name of the measurement.
Example: FETCh:GPRF:MEAS<i>:POWer:STATe:ALL? (possible response: RUN,
ADJ, ACT).
6.4.2.3 Statistical Settings
Measurements generally cover a basic time interval and can be repeated periodically.
The measurement interval depends on the measurement context.
The number of measurement intervals that the R&S CMW500 repeats in order to calcu-
late statistical results is termed "statistic count" (multi-measurement count). After one
statistic count, the instrument has terminated a basic measurement cycle ("single-shot"
measurement). Measurement cycles can be repeated for an unlimited number of times,
resulting in the "continuous" repetition mode.
Most measurement contexts provide different sets of measurement results (single/scalar
values and traces) corresponding to the current measurement interval, and the maximum,
minimum, and average over a number of consecutive measurement intervals (see section
Statistical Results). In remote control these statistical results can be retrieved independ-
ently.
Statistic Count
Integer number of measurement intervals per measurement cycle (single-shot measure-
ment). The statistic count can be set independently for any measurement context or view;
see Measurement Contexts and Views.
CONFigure:<FWA>:<Context>:SCOunt:<View> <Count>
e.g. CONFigure:WIMax:MEASurement:MEValuation:SCOunt 10
(sets the statistic count for WiMAX "Multi Evaluation" measurements).
Repetition Mode
Single-shot: The measurement is stopped after the number of measurement intervals
defined by the "statistic count".
Continuous: The measurement is continued until it is stopped explicitly. Average results
are calculated according to the rules given in section Statistical Results.
